哺乳动物线粒体DNA(mtDNA)通过噬菌体样DNA和RNA聚合酶进行了复制和转录,并且在过去的几十年中,我们对这些过程的理解取得了大幅度的发展。分子机制已通过生物化学和结构生物学阐明,并且由细胞生物学和小鼠遗传学确立的体内角色必不可少。Single molecules of mtDNA are packaged by mitochondrial transcription factor A into mitochondrial nucleoids, and their level of compaction influ- ences the initiation of both replication and transcription.Mutations affecting the molecular machineries replicating and transcribing mtDNA are impor- tant causes of human mitochondrial disease, reflecting the critical role of the genome in oxidative磷酸化系统生物发生。仍然需要澄清蒙德纳复制和转录的机制,并且该领域的未来研究可能会为治疗线粒体功能障碍的新型治疗可能性开放。

病毒载体疫苗的概念由 Jackson 等人于 1972 年提出,1982 年 Moss 等人引入了使用痘苗病毒作为瞬时基因表达载体。该技术已用于制造埃博拉疫苗,现在又用于制造 COVID-19 疫苗。病毒载体疫苗有两种类型,即复制型和非复制型。非复制型病毒载体疫苗使用复制缺陷型病毒载体将特定抗原的遗传物质递送至宿主细胞,以诱导针对所需抗原的免疫力。复制型载体疫苗会在进入的细胞中产生新的病毒颗粒,然后这些病毒颗粒会进入更多新细胞,从而产生疫苗抗原。非复制型载体疫苗更为常用。腺病毒、水泡性口炎病毒、痘苗病毒、腺病毒相关病毒、逆转录病毒、慢病毒、巨细胞病毒和仙台病毒已被用作载体。目前腺病毒
